The role available is for an assistant to the Director of Finance, a critical position responsible for overseeing the financial activities of the hotel. The position requires safeguarding the hotel’s assets and preparing financial reports in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les and HEI Hotels and Resorts standards. This role is essential in ensuring the financial integrity and operational efficiency of the hotel’s accounting functions. This full-time position offers a salary range of $70,000 to $80,000 annually and is not eligible for tips, service charge, or discretionary performance bonuses.
Key responsibilities of this role include assisting with all accounting functions when necessary, effectively managing controllable departmental expenditures, and overseeing the scheduling and evaluation of accounting staff, including the Night Audit team. The assistant will also support the preparation of financial statements within designated timeframes, verify compliance with finance standard operating procedures, and participate in asset inventories and record retention in compliance with government regulations.
Additional duties involve managing accounts receivable functions, ensuring timely cash deposits, reconciling balance sheet accounts, and addressing any discrepancies in coordination with the Director of Finance. The role also involves management responsibilities such as attracting and training management candidates, maintaining attendance compliance, and performing other job-related duties as assigned.
The ideal candidate will have a Bachelor of Science in Accounting and at least one year of experience in hotel or hospitality finance and accounting. They should possess strong knowledge of hotel financial statements, analytical skills with attention to detail, proficient administrative and managerial capabilities, as well as advanced Microsoft Office and Excel skills. Effective verbal and written communication skills and the ability to adapt communication styles to various audiences are also essential.
